Legacy of the Elm King: Roll20 notes

Maps: 
The barn is not very big - a contemporary analogy might be a 2-3 car garage. The map fits on a page size of 8 wide by 9 high.  You may wish to double the size to 16x18 to accomodate the use of size S creatures.

The dungeon is meant to be used on a page size 21 squares high by 24 squares wide. However, given the cramped quarters and the fact that all opponents are small-sized, it may be better to double the map size to 42hx48h. The map is of sufficient resolution to support this.

Note that illumination details do not appear on the map as this can be better served by tools within Roll20. Pay heed to the positioning of light sources on the GM map that appears in the PDF. Pit traps and secret doors are also absent from the map - handle the reveals as you see fit.

Tokens: Given that claustrophobia is a theme, you may wish to run with a double-scaled map and double up PC tokens to make it easier to insert large numbers of (small) kobolds on the map.
